Self-emptying stations
Self-emptying stations are a crucial feature that allows robot vacuums and mops make use of hands-free floor cleaning. They function by automatically transferring the debris that is collected into a dustbin or another base station after each cleaning session. It makes it unnecessary to manually empty the bin and makes it easier for you to stay on top of your schedule for cleaning. It also reduces battery usage, and reduces clutter by keeping debris away from the main dustbin. For those who suffer from allergies this feature is especially useful because it traps allergens in the bin rather than dispersing them back into the air.
Self-emptying stations is a docking station that has a huge dustbin that is built into the tower. Whenever the robot vacuum or mop returns to dock and it dumps the contents of its bin into this large one. The bins are designed to hold 2.5-3 litres and only need to be emptied every 30-60 days1.
This feature makes robot vacuum cleaners even more practical for those who are busy and need to keep their home clean without spending much time on it. The base station is opened easily with an opening latch or button. After the robot has dumped its bin contents into the station, you simply close the base to take out the empty bag.
Self-emptying docks can be noisy because they use powerful vacuum suction to transfer debris to the base station. This can produce an engine sound lasting a few seconds. However, they are quieter than regular vacuum cleaners and less disruptive than using hand dryers in a public bathroom.

Object identification
Object identification is an important feature for any automatic mop or vacuum cleaner. It lets the robot identify moving objects such as shoes, toys or charging cables and move around them. This avoids damaging the objects and the robot while ensuring that the floor is kept thoroughly. The technology used to aid in object identification varies among models, but ECOVACS' AIVI 3D navigation model employs multiple sensors to shield the robot from obstacles. These include infrared and laser sensors, which utilize technology that was developed for self-driving and aerospace vehicles to create maps of space. It also has a sonic sensor that emits a sound to detect the moment when the vehicle has crossed an obstruction, and the liquid tank sensor utilizes an object that is floating to keep water tanks full and notify you when they are empty.
